100+ felony bonds reduced by Travis County Justice of the Peace

AUSTIN (KXAN) — The release of an Austin man charged with capital murder after a Travis County Justice of the Peace granted him a significant bond reduction prompted a KXAN investigation. It uncovered that same judge has reduced or modified bonds for at least 100 additional defendants facing felony charges since she took office in January.

Aden Munoz, 18, was arrested on Feb. 13 and faced a Capital Murder charge. An Austin Municipal Court Judge required him to post a $750,000 bond. Less than four weeks later, court records show another judge reduced his original bond to $5,000, and he was released from custody.

Three days after Munoz was released from jail, the Travis County District Attorney‘s Office filed a motion to reinstate the original $750,000 bond, alleging a violation of Texas Code of Criminal Procedure Section 17.091, which requires the attorney representing the state receive reasonable notice of any proposed bail reduction and be given the opportunity to have a hearing on the proposed reduction for all first degree felony offenses as well as any offense listed in Article 42A.054 of the Texas Code of Criminal Procedure.

"No representative of the State was notified of any of these proceedings," the motion stated.

Reduced by a Justice of the Peace

Image of Judge Tanisa Jeffers, the Travis County Justice of the Peace for Precinct 5. (Travis County Photo)

The order modifying and reducing the original bond to $5,000 was issued by Tanisa Jeffers, the newly-elected Travis County Justice of the Peace for Precinct 5, which serves downtown and parts of central and northwest Austin. She formerly served as an associate judge at the Austin Municipal Court before beginning her current term in January 2025.

In Travis County, Austin municipal court judges provide criminal magistrate services and are tasked with determining bail amounts and bond conditions as appropriate during preliminary proceedings in felony and misdemeanor cases, according to the Interlocal Agreement between Travis County and the City of Austin.

A Texas Justice of the Peace has jurisdiction to perform magistrate duties in Texas, however, the criminal workload for JPs in Travis County typically involves class C criminal misdemeanors and various civil law duties, according to the Travis County website.

KXAN asked Judge Jeffers why the State was never notified of the bail reduction and what factors she considered before agreeing to a reduced bond of $5,000 for a defendant facing a capital murder charge.

In response to questions about this case specifically, as well as several other questions related to KXAN's findings, Judge Jeffers stated:

"I appreciate your questions. However, rules of judicial ethics prohibit me from commenting publicly about cases, so unfortunately I cannot answer your questions at this time." 

KXAN reviewed felony case records from Travis County as well as bail data from the Office of Court Administration, or OCA, and found Munoz to be one of many felony defendants whose bonds Judge Jeffers had reduced and/or modified since she began her term as JP5 in January.

KXAN asked the Travis County District Attorney's Office and Judge Jeffers whether notification was provided about other felony cases that had been reduced or modified according to Section 17.091.

KXAN has not received a response from either the DA's office or Judge Jeffers but will update this story when a response is provided.

Data: Felony bonds reduced and modified

According to the OCA records, which are publicly available, of the 341 felony bond modifications Judge Jeffers processed since January 2025, 123 of those instances included bond reductions. The remaining 218 felony bond modifications handled by Judge Jeffers consisted of recategorizing the bonds from cash or surety bonds — which may require a full upfront (refundable) cash bond payments or a partial nonrefundable contribution and bond agreement with a surety bondsmen — to personal bonds which consists of an administrative fee and/or very small percentage bond payment and then personal release with a promise/commitment to return for the hearing or trial date(s).

The Travis County Sheriff's Office provides details about different bonds and explains that a person released on a personal bond is required to pay a $40 administration fee or 3% of the original bond, compared to having to pay the full amount up front, either personally or through a bail bond company.

Table showing the original bond amount set by magistrate judges in Travis County with the reduced bond amount issued by JP5 Judge Tanisa Jeffers since January 2025. Source: Texas Judicial Branch Office of Court Administration (KXAN Infographic/Dalton Huey)

KXAN spoke with three judges who served as magistrates and set the original bonds on the cases in which Judge Jeffers reduced bond amounts. Each of them said they were unaware that Judge Jeffers had reduced felony bonds for cases that remained in their court's jurisdiction.  Some of those modifications happened as quickly as the next day after the establishment of the original bond amount.

In the course of this investigation, KXAN learned from a credible source that district court judges recently sent Judge Jeffers an email requesting and/or ordering her to discontinue the practice of modifying felony bonds after a different judge served as magistrate and determined the original bond type, amount and conditions.

KXAN asked Judge Jeffers whether she has discontinued this practice since receiving the judges' request and/or order, and will update this story once a response is provided.

According to OCA records, Judge Jeffers has modified 36 felony bonds so far this month, 16 of which consisted of bond reductions.

'The judge is operating outside of their authority'

A Justice of the Peace in Texas is considered a judge who has the authority to act as a magistrate in criminal cases. KXAN learned magistrate duties for JPs across Texas vary depending on county size or judicial structure.

Since January 2025, the majority of felony bonds in Travis County have been set by Austin Municipal Court judges or magistrate judges.

KXAN's investigation found no other JP office in Travis County other than Judge Jeffers' Precinct 5 has set bonds on felony charges since January.

Regardless of whether it's a Justice of the Peace or another judge with magistrate jurisdiction in criminal cases, KXAN learned there are limits to when and how a judge is supposed to make bond modifications in Texas.

Case law, JP training manuals, as well as multiple current Texas judges and attorneys we spoke with all indicated the bonds KXAN identified that Jeffers reduced and/or modified were done so without proper jurisdiction.

According to the Texas Justice Court Training Center manual on magistration, “If an indictment or information has not been filed, then the magistrate who magistrated the defendant following his arrest will decide whether to modify or revoke the defendant’s bond.”

KXAN asked a current Texas judge to review an example of a case and provide context on how bond reduction works in the state. KXAN provided an example of a case where an Austin Municipal Court judge set a $20,000 bond on a felony family violence assault charge.

Two months later, Judge Jeffers reduced the bond to $250 without a motion filed by the defense or records substantiating the reduction, according to Travis County court records.

In response, the judge who reviewed this case stated:

"The bond reduction order I reviewed was extremely problematic for a number of reasons.  The most disturbing of which is the judge is operating outside of their authority. Once a bond has been set by the magistrate who performed the commitment/arraignment, changing that bond requires a specific legal process. The state or defense may file a motion to amend that bond and state the basis for that motion. The only appropriate court/s to hear this motion would be the judge who set the bond or a judge with jurisdiction over the matter.  In this situation, the court in question has neither of these conditions. Moreover, it’s unclear how these are even brought before a judge who has no legal relationship to the case whatsoever." 

The judge also referred to the case of Guerra v. Garza as the precedent ruling on the topic clarifying that the magistrate who received the case maintains jurisdiction over any proceedings until formal charges are filed in the appropriate court.

“To allow the modification of a bond by a court without jurisdiction 'could lead to a chaotic bail system, where unilateral, unbidden judicial actions abound, where all judges have jurisdiction over all things at all times, and where forum shopping to reduce or increase bail amounts flourishes,' which 'would be unacceptable,'” the court in Guerra v. Garza explained.

Bond reinstated, suspect arrested near border

In Munoz' case, Judge Jeffers reduced his bond, leading to his release on March 15 with electronic monitoring and conditions that he abide by a curfew, obtain employment within 30 days of release, and not have a gun or communicate with his co-defendants, according to court records.

A Travis County District Court Judge promptly approved the State's motion to reinstate the original bond and a new arrest warrant was issued for the released Travis County capital murder suspect.

Nearly six weeks after reinstating the original bond and issuing a new warrant, Munoz was found near the Mexican border and taken into custody by the Maverick County Sheriff's Office.

According to Travis County records, Munoz was booked back into the Travis County Jail on May 6 where he is currently being held on a $750,000 bond.

Reforming "Texas' deadly and broken bail system"

Earlier this month, Gov. Greg Abbott announced he was signing "the strongest bail reform package in Texas history," with the implementation of four new laws aimed at protecting Texans by keeping violent offenders behind bars.

"This session, we confronted a crisis, a revolving door bail system that repeatedly released dangerous criminals back onto the streets," Abbott said. 

The announcement came nearly a month after Abbott held a round table and press conference where he urged the Texas legislature to reform "Texas' deadly and broken bail system."

Among the four new Texas laws signed by Gov. Abbott, three will take effect Sept. 1, 2025, with the fourth being a proposed constitutional amendment that requires a vote which will be held on Nov. 4, 2025.

According to Abbott's press release, the new laws will make the following changes to Texas's current bail system:

  1. Senate Bill 9 (Huffman/Smithee) gives prosecutors the ability to appeal bad bail decisions made in cases involving the most heinous crimes and repeat felons. This bill also ensures only elected judges may reduce the amount or conditions of a bail set by an elected judge. 
  2. Senate Bill 40 (Huffman/Smithee) prohibits the use of public funds to pay a nonprofit organization that will then post bail for criminals. 
  3. House Bill 75 (Smithee/Huffman) ensures transparency in the initial stages of a criminal case, requiring magistrates provide a written explanation on why they determined an arrest was made without probable cause. 
  4. Senate Joint Resolution 5 (Huffman/Smithee) is a constitutional amendment that will require a judge to deny bail to a defendant charged with the most heinous crimes — such as rape, murder or human trafficking — when the state proves the defendant is a threat to public safety or will not show up for trial.
